I've had some problems with people messing with my Explorer lately. For example, about two weeks ago someone keyed my drivers side door. Then today I go out to go to school and I see that someone slashed one of my tires. I thought about going to an audio place and getting the most sensitive alarm they have, but that just isn't practicle. Here's my idea:

At Home Depot, Lowes, etc. they have flood lights that have motion sensors on them. They turn on when the light detects motion within a certain length. SO, what if I placed them in the back of my Ex, and if someone gets say 2 feet from it, the lights would come on. It would be relatively easy to do and would be effective in my opinion. What are your guy's thoughts?

They do make car alarms with motion sensors. I have one on mine. There are two "bubbles" one for the interion and on for the exterior. It is a very small box you mount in the center of the vehicle. I will give a warning when the outter bubble is broken and will go off if contunious motion is present. Then the inner bubble will sound the alarm instantly if broken. So you can leave your windows down and it will go off if someone sticks their arm in. DEI (viper, clifford,python, ect...) makes them.
